About This Community

The Gardens of Riverside offers a comfortable, home-like environment that balances the right amount of services, amenities and daily support needed to maintain the level of independence you desire. At the Gardens of Riverside we believe assisted living means you should be able to continue enjoying what you want, when you want, while receiving the daily assistance and support you need along with opportunities for fun and socialization each day.

  • Private and semi-private studios ready for our residents to add their own personal touches
  • Three delicious meals a day served restaurant-style with table side service
  • Special-diet menu selections available
  • Snacks and beverage service available throughout the day
  • Daily opportunities for learning, fun, fitness and socialization
  • Housekeeping, personal laundry & linen services
  • Trained staff available around-the-clock
  • Full-time licensed nurse on staff to oversee and direct resident care
  • Supervision and assistance as needed with dressing, bathing and grooming
  • Health and wellness monitoring
  • Varied levels of care to accommodate changing health needs
  • Medication administration
  • Pharmacy services available
  • Inviting common areas to encourage interaction and socialization
  • Landscaped courtyard with patio, walking paths and raised gardening beds
  • Scheduled transportation for doctor appointments, errands and planned group outings
  • Secure memory care neighborhood designed to encourage residents to maintain their independence and respond to the life they are living right now

I really like Meridian Gardens. It is nice. The people are knowledgeable and passionate, and they care. My mom has been there since January. The grounds are really nice. They have a garden area. My mom is in the memory care, and they have two versions of memory care. One is for more severe like my mother, and one is for the less severe. So even though it is a close campus, the ones that are less severe can go out of their room right into the garden area, which is beautiful. My mom's case is a little more severe, and she needs assistance going out. Their area goes out into a smaller garden, but they have to be taken out or accompanied. The part that my mom is in has two to a room; some people have a private room. Their rooms opened up into a common area. They do the laundry. They provide for the food, and they do the bathing. They have three meals a day, and they also have two snacks. They do have activities on campus. They have a calendar that tells the activities as well as the meals that they are serving. They send calendars and newsletters to the family, and they basically encourage the families to participate. They do have a family members meeting for us to speak on our parents behalf because a lot of them are not able to speak on their own. The only negative that I will give them is that, they just need a few more staff at a certain peak hours. However, they are really good.
